      If I understand it right, by default PFsense 2.1 will clear the states when the WAN interface is down.

      In my case this does not happen or did I forget to make a setting right ?

        I presume you mean: System -> Advanced, Miscellaneous tab, Gateway Monitoring section. parameter States.
        I read the description to mean: a tick in the box overrides the default behaviour of clearing states when the WAN link goes down.

            OK, but what did you see that caused to conclude states were not cleared? Perhaps pftop reported 10 active states or Diagnostics -> States reported 12 active states or a partially complete FTP transfer didn't report the connection broken or …

            I don't know your configuration but a few minutes would be long enough for (say) a system on your LAN to attempt to create connections to a system on your OPTx interface and create states.
